Adventure Sports in Chester
Chester is a fantastic destination for outdoor enthusiasts, with a range of activities to suit all skill levels and interests.
Rock Climbing
- Indoor climbing facilities: The Climbing Academy and Chester Climbing Centre offer indoor climbing walls, bouldering areas, and instruction for beginners.
- Outdoor climbing spots: Explore the nearby Delamere Forest and its many climbing routes, suitable for all abilities.
Cycling
- Mountain biking: Discover the scenic trails of Delamere Forest and explore the surrounding countryside on two wheels.
- Road cycling: Take in the stunning views of Chester and Cheshire with a bike ride along the nearby Shropshire Union Canal or through the picturesque villages of the region.
Water Sports
- Canoeing and kayaking: Paddle along the River Dee, exploring the city’s scenic riverside and enjoying the local wildlife.
- Stand-up paddleboarding (SUP): Rent equipment and explore the calm waters of the River Dee or try your hand at SUP yoga on the nearby lakes.
Running
- River Dee path: Run alongside the picturesque River Dee, taking in the city’s scenic views and historic landmarks.
- Parkland trails: Explore Chester’s beautiful parklands, including Grosvenor Park and Chester Meadows, which offer a range of running routes for all abilities.
Other Activities
- Zip-wiring: Experience the thrill of flying through the trees at Go Ape! in Delamere Forest.
- Walking and hiking: Discover the region’s many scenic trails, including the Sandstone Trail and the Cheshire Circular Walk.
